+From a10c1c8191e04c21769656c2ca8e1c69a6218954 Mon Sep 17 00:00:00 2001
+From: Russell King <rmk+kernel@armlinux.org.uk>
+Date: Thu, 7 Feb 2019 16:19:26 +0000
+Subject: [PATCH] net: marvell: neta: add comphy support
+
+Add support for the common phy binding, so that we can reconfigure the
+comphy according to the desired ethernet speed. This will allow us to
+support 1000base-X and 2500base-X SFPs dynamically on SolidRun Clearfog.
+
+Signed-off-by: Russell King <rmk+kernel@armlinux.org.uk>
+Signed-off-by: David S. Miller <davem@davemloft.net>
